Teen Patti — literally "three cards" in Hindi — is a fast-paced card game that traces its roots to the Indian subcontinent but has found a massive following across Southeast Asia, including right here in the Philippines. Think of it as a cousin to poker, but stripped down to its most exciting core: three cards, one pot, and the nerve to either play blind or see your hand before betting.

The game uses a standard 52-card deck. Each player — including the dealer — receives three cards face down. The goal is simple: have the best three-card hand at the table. Betting rounds happen before and after cards are dealt, and players can choose to play "blind" (without looking at their cards) for higher multipliers, or "seen" (after checking their hand) for more calculated wagering.

Knowing the hand hierarchy is the first step to winning at 888ph Teen Patti. Here's every hand from strongest to weakest.
| Rank | Hand Name | Description | Example |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Trail (Three of a Kind) | Three cards of the same rank. The rarest and strongest hand. | A♠ A♥ A♦ |
| 2 | Pure Sequence (Straight Flush) | Three consecutive cards of the same suit. | 7♣ 8♣ 9♣ |
| 3 | Sequence (Straight) | Three consecutive cards of mixed suits. | 5♠ 6♥ 7♦ |
| 4 | Color (Flush) | Three cards of the same suit, not in sequence. | 2♥ 7♥ K♥ |
| 5 | Pair | Two cards of the same rank. Higher pair wins ties. | J♠ J♦ 4♣ |
| 6 | High Card | No combination. Highest single card determines the winner. | A♠ 9♦ 3♣ |

Teen Patti is part luck, part psychology. These tips won't guarantee a Trail every hand, but they'll help you make smarter decisions at the 888ph tables.
Playing blind costs half the normal bet amount. In the early rounds, staying blind keeps your pot contribution low while putting psychological pressure on seen players. Don't stay blind forever — but use it strategically in the first two or three rounds.
A High Card hand against multiple active players is almost always a losing position. Folding early saves your bankroll for stronger hands. At 888ph, there's always another round — don't chase a bad hand just because you've already put chips in the pot.
A player who stays blind for many rounds is either very confident or bluffing hard. Either way, they're a threat. If you have a mid-strength hand like a Pair, consider whether the pot odds justify continuing against a persistent blind player.
